Operational building emissions

Energy consumption across heating, cooling, lighting and building systems drives Scope 1 and Scope 2 emissions from assets under management. CarbonTool tracks operational emissions by asset, building type and tenancy structure, covering both landlord-controlled and tenant-consumed energy where sub-metering data is available.

Embodied carbon in construction

Structural materials, such as concrete, steel, glass, insulation, carry significant upstream embodied carbon before a building is occupied. CarbonTool quantifies embodied carbon using EPD data and recognised LCA methodology, aligned with the requirements of BREEAM, LEED and EDGE certification credits.

Investor and regulatory reporting

CSRD, EU Taxonomy and GRESB assessments require real estate companies to disclose asset-level operational emissions, embodied carbon where material, and transition risk data. CarbonTool produces structured disclosures traceable back to source, across single assets and portfolio-level reporting.

CarbonTool separates landlord-controlled energy from tenant-consumed energy using sub-metering data where available or floor area allocation where it is not. Both are tracked within the same asset inventory. This structure supports GRESB like-for-like reporting and CSRD boundary definitions and makes it clear which emissions the landlord can directly reduce and which require tenant engagement.

CarbonTool calculates embodied carbon using EPD (Environmental Product Declaration) data for specific materials where available and recognised generic LCA databases where EPDs are not yet provided by manufacturers. Calculations cover construction phases (product, transport and construction-process emissions) and can extend to end-of-life phases for whole-life carbon assessments.

The EU Taxonomy requires real estate companies to demonstrate that assets meet specific energy performance thresholds and do not significantly harm other environmental objectives. CarbonTool structures operational energy and emissions data at asset level against EU Taxonomy alignment assessments for real estate activities, producing documentation that supports Taxonomy alignment disclosure under CSRD.
